Psychiatrists are highly trained professionals with a vast understanding of the human brain and body, Www.iampsychiatry.Com as well as mental illnesses. They can also prescribe medication to their patients and provide psychotherapy. Psychiatrists often work closely with psychologists and other mental health professionals to provide treatment for patients. They may also refer patients to medical tests, such as bloodwork or a CT scan.

A private psychiatrist can tailor their services to the needs of each patient, in contrast to public psychiatry. They can provide the medications and therapy that are necessary to treat the patient's illness. They can also save the patient money on other expenses. They can also make appointments with short notice.
